Questions Arise Over Rachel Reeves’s CV During PMQs

During a recent Prime Minister’s Questions session, Chancellor Rachel Reeves faced scrutiny over alleged embellishments on her CV. Conservative MPs questioned the accuracy of her claimed past roles, particularly regarding her experience at Halifax Bank of Scotland. Deputy Prime Minister Angela Rayner defended Reeves amidst the criticisms, while Tory MPs joked and raised other issues related to economic predictions and tax. The session highlighted concerns surrounding the authenticity of political figures’ professional backgrounds.
